- Sitiveni Rabuka - Wikipedia
He was democratically elected as Prime Minister of Fiji, serving from 1992 to 1999, and again in 2022, leading a three-party coalition He also served as Chairman of the Great Council of Chiefs from 1999 to 2001, and later as Chairman of the Cakaudrove Provincial Council from 2001 to 2008

- Rabuka sworn in as Fiji prime minister after close election
Sitiveni Rabuka is sworn in as the prime minister of Fiji in Suva, Saturday, Dec 24, 2022 Rabuka has been confirmed as Fiji’s next prime minister more than two decades after the former military commander first held the office in a term lasting nearly seven years
